  4. steel media

    I prefer the chips over the pins. The pins have a tendency to get stuck in flash holes or the case. Chips will not get stuck. I don't remember which chips I have used but they were very flat. Might have been from Ammo Brass.

  9. Game Cart modification

    I really like the idea of a one wheel game cart, but concerned about the stability of it. When going over rocks, small logs or limbs, hitting a PD hole, etc., the cart would have a tendency to shift to one side. Once it shifts, the load would also shift unless secured. Kinda like using a...
  10. Game Cart modification

    Google - Motorized Game Carts There's quite a few different styles available just for this type of terrain. Drawbacks 1. More expensive 2. Some are more bulky that a traditional game cart 3. One you like may take up a lot more room in the truck 4. Battery operated
